Output 39a4165f08dabece16d7d6f681f303deebb04b6f33803005bf0d56b510be2687:12

value
30770838
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47aae37ddfa01ef8ffc9a25be2991904274e1371 OP_EQUAL
address
MES6vbovcqsxNykq5y1Jq19ycyPwsrwz3Q
transaction
39a4165f08dabece16d7d6f681f303deebb04b6f33803005bf0d56b510be2687
spent
true